At NAVASSIST, we believe patients with complex and multiple diagnoses benefit from supportive services between clinic visits and hospitalizations. Providing patients with a reliable, knowledgeable and friendly point of contact for non-clinical coordination activities can lighten the emotional and physical toll of a difficult diagnosis.

Our team of non-clinical professional navigators has years of experience in the healthcare industry. They understand the nuances of Medicare, the importance of timely testing and follow-ups, and the stresses of scheduling and prescription refilling. They are here to facilitate all of your treatment plan coordination activities with skill and compassion.

Not exactly. Case management is often insurance-driven and may be episodic and only available during hospitalizations or specific events. Patient navigation is ongoing, patient-centered support focused on helping you carry out your physician’s plan and addressing real-life barriers between visits, when your support options are slim.
Patient navigation is especially helpful for:
Navigators do not diagnose, treat, prescribe, or make medical decisions.
They support the care plan created by your physician and help remove practical barriers that may prevent you from following through. Our navigators are not clinicians and are trained to refer any clinical concerns immediately back to the clinical practice .
Patient navigation is non-clinical support that helps patients follow through on their physician’s care plan. Navigators assist with coordination tasks that occur between medical visits — scheduling, reminders, resource connections, and follow-up — so care stays on track.
